Meeting & Pickup

Edinburgh: History & Culture - Private Walking Tour - Meeting & Pickup

Visitors have several options for meeting the tour guide and starting the Edinburgh private walking tour. They can choose to meet at the designated starting point, The Scotch Whisky Experience on Castlehill, or alternatively, they can opt for hotel pickup, which may alter the route and reduce the overall tour time.

The tour ends at the iconic Royal Mile in Edinburgh’s historic heart. No matter the starting point, the guide will lead the way, eliminating the need for maps and ensuring guests make the most of their time exploring the city’s hidden gems.

Tour Accessibility

Edinburgh: History & Culture - Private Walking Tour - Tour Accessibility

Generally, the Edinburgh private walking tour isn’t wheelchair accessible, though service animals are permitted. Most travelers can participate, as the tour operates near public transportation.

The tour covers sites throughout the historic Old Town, including uneven cobblestone streets and stairs, making it challenging for those with mobility issues. However, the guide is happy to provide assistance where possible and modify the route to accommodate participants’ needs.

Travelers should consider their physical abilities before booking, as the tour involves a significant amount of walking.

Pricing & Cancellation

Edinburgh: History & Culture - Private Walking Tour - Pricing & Cancellation

The tour’s pricing is set at $149.75 per group, accommodating up to 6 participants.

Travelers have the option of free cancellation up to 24 hours before the experience’s start time in the local timezone. Plus, a ‘reserve now and pay later‘ option is available for booking the tour.
